How big is a chunk?

A 16 x 16 segment of the world is procedurally generated and extends all the way down to the bedrock.A chunk is a small portion of your game world that has a maximum of 65,536 blocks.

How many diamonds are in a chunk?

There is one diamond vein per chunk.A diamond vein has between 3 and 8 diamonds in it.Other structures, such as caves, can leave you with a chunk with no vein in it.
